Li-Fi(Light Fidelity) or VLC(Visible Light Communication) is a new wireless communication technology which enables wireless data transmission through LED [light emitting diode] light. The technology is based on the ability of SSL(Solid State Lighting) systems to use LEDs flickering(invisible to human eyes) to create a binary code and to send data through optic waves. Data can be received by photodiode equiped devices within the area of LED light visibility. 1, record 1, English, - Light%20Fidelity

A specific geographic location in which an access point provides public wireless broadband network services to mobile visitors through a WLAN [wireless local area network]. 4, record 2, English, - hotspot
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Hotspots are often located in heavily populated places such as airports, train stations, libraries, marinas, convention centers and hotels. Hotspots typically have a short range of access. 4, record 2, English, - hotspot
Record number: 2, Textual support number: 2 OBS
Typically, a hot spot has free wireless Internet access but it also applies to areas with paid access, such as coffee shops or airports. 2, record 2, English, - hotspot

Wireless computer networks are an untethered, computer-based mirror image of the telephone-based wireless services far more familiar to consumers. Dubbed Wi-Fi, for wireless fidelity, the computer technology focuses on transmitting and receiving data at very high speeds over relatively short distances using unlicensed radio frequencies. 1, record 5, English, - wireless%20computer%20network
